       There are many kinds of thickeners, and their preparation methods vary with different varieties. In general, the preparation of low molecular thickener is relatively simple, for example, low molecular inorganic thickener and surfactant are combined to thicken; Ether/amine oxide thickener is prepared by oxidation reaction; Ester thickeners can be obtained by direct esterification. Polymer thickeners occupy a large proportion in the market. Except inorganic polymer thickeners and natural polymer thickeners, most of them are prepared by emulsion polymerization and inverse emulsion polymerization, and a few are prepared by solution polymerization, bulk polymerization and precipitation polymerization.       溶液聚合
       Solution polymerization refers to the polymerization process of monomer and initiator dissolved in a certain solvent, and its components are usually polymerized monomer, oil-soluble and water-soluble initiator, solvent and water.      

     The solution polymerization method mainly focuses on the preparation of polyacrylic acid thickener. The characteristic is that a large amount of solvents are needed to dissolve the polymer in the preparation process, and most of these solvents are insoluble in water, and need to be recycled in the later stage. Therefore, the cost is high, and it is not conducive to environmental protection.    

      bulk polymerization

      Bulk polymerization means that under the action of heat source (light, heat, radiant energy, etc.), no or a small amount of initiator/catalyst is added to initiate/accelerate the polymerization of monomer itself. The method has less requirements on monomers and does not need solvent dissolution, and the obtained product has the advantages of few impurities and high purity. In recent years, some scholars began to prepare associative polyurethane thickener by bulk polymerization (two-step method). First, polyurethane prepolymer was polymerized in bulk, and finally, it was capped with long-chain fatty alcohol to obtain the product.
